About the RoleThis is a career‑defining opportunity to play a crucial role in a hyper‑scale AI company that is transforming the future of autonomous systems, energy, and the built environment. We are looking for a Learning Process Engineer to design and implement the technical frameworks through which our Qortex engine learns, adapts, and improves. This role blends machine learning, data engineering, and graph‑based knowledge modeling.
You will architect the pipelines, feedback loops, and graph‑driven logic that enable the system to continuously refine its performance.
If you thrive on building scalable learning architectures that combine AI with graph‑based data systems, this is the role for you.
What you’ll do- Architect feedback pipelines: Build and maintain data ingestion and labeling processes that transform user interactions into structured learning signals.
- Design graph‑based knowledge structures: Model, update, and optimize workflows in a graph database (e.g., Neo4j, Arango
DB, Weaviate, or similar). - Implement adaptive logic: Use graph queries and embeddings to inform recommendations, predictions, and workflow adaptation.
- Integrate human‑in‑the‑loop learning: Deploy mechanisms that incorporate user corrections and contextual feedback into graph representations and model updates.
- Collaborate with ML and software engineers: Define retraining strategies, model evaluation criteria, and experiment frameworks that leverage graph‑based data.
- Automate performance monitoring: Develop dashboards and metrics for tracking how graph‐driven learning impacts system accuracy, adoption, and efficiency.

- Technical background in computer science, AI/ML, data engineering, or knowledge systems.
- Experienced with graph databases (Neo4j, Tiger Graph, Weaviate, Neptune), Python/C++, graph query languages (Cypher, Gremlin, Graph
QL, SPARQL), graph ML/embeddings, and building ETL pipelines, event‑driven systems, and real‑time feedback loops. - Understanding of feedback‑driven model improvement, reinforcement learning, or adaptive systems.
- Experience working cross‑functionally with engineers, designers, and product managers.
- Analytical mindset: ability to define success metrics, run experiments, and interpret results.
- Excellent communication skills and a collaborative, problem‑solving approach.
- Background in process engineering, systems design, product operations, or applied AI/ML.
- Strong systems thinking: ability to model complex workflows and simplify them into actionable processes.
- Familiarity with human‑in‑the‑loop learning, adaptive systems, or feedback‑driven workflows.
